David Avery
David Avery has been creating finely detailed black and white etchings in San Francisco for twenty five years. Originally trained as a classical musician, he discovered etching almost by accident in a class at the local community college. After learning the basic techniques, he intently pursued his own course of discovery--being essentially -self taught. Over--the years, he has, developed an exceptional technique and has created a remarkable body of finely wrought miniature etchings and drypoints. David Avery continues to explore the expressive and technical possibilities inherent in black and white line etching. His work is included in the collections of the Fogg Museum at Harvard University, the New York Public Library, the Achenbach Foundation for the Graphic Arts, the Stanford University Library among others, and has been noted in the New York Times. Even though “black and white doesn’t sell”, he has eschewed the use of color, finding the subtleties and tonalities of black and white most capable of creating the psychological mood that allows his work to be effective. Kota Ezawa recreates animated sequences from television, cinema, and art history. He uses basic digital drawing and animation software to create slide projections, light boxes, collages, and prints. In the vein of Warhol, his highly stylized facsimiles of familiar and often infamous images emphasize the distance between the viewer and the depicted figures that feature so prominently in America’s collective memory. His work is included in the permanent collections of the Museum of Modern Art, New York, The Metropolitan Museum of Art, New York and the San Francisco Museum of Art, California among others. While the images have some resemblance to traditional Japanese Ukiyo-e prints, their sense of whimsy, satire and irony relate more closely to contemporary life and western sensibilities. Young women and their relationships to shoes, food, and fashion provide much of Hiratsuka’s subject matter. Another group of his prints focus on landscape, flowers, and floral patterns.
Hiratsuka’s graphic work has been exhibited in the Americas, Europe and Asia. He has received numerous awards in international competitions. During the last four years he has had 14 solo shows in the United States, and international solo shows in Gabrovo, Bulgaria, Munich, Germany and Geneva, Switzerland.
